Move for more financial autonomy

Staff Reporter

ALAPPUZHA: Finance Ministers from all States will submit a memorandum to Finance Commission Chairman Vijay Kelkar and other members of the Commission in New Delhi on Tuesday.

The unified effort is aimed at revamping Centre-State relations and ensuring greater financial autonomy for States.

Kerala Finance Minister T.M. Thomas Isaac said here on Monday that the last three Finance Commission awards had destabilised Centre-State relations and strengthened the trend of imposing policy-related restrictions on States.

A national seminar at Thiruvananthapuram in May had paved the way for the united approach by States, he added.
